Grand Opening – Friday, August 8, 6–8pm
Join us to celebrate The Bike Library’s new storefront. This is a chance to showcase our vendors—Jabin, The Left Hook, Bright and Early Bakery, and Oak City Customs—and to reflect on the journey that brought us here.




We’ll also be screening a short documentary by Jason Hampden of Crafted Film Co., featuring the story of our buildout and interviews with staff and community members.
Bike Maintenance Class – Sunday, 10am–12pm
Stephon Beaufort will lead a special edition of our bike maintenance class focused on trailside repairs—the kinds of skills that can get you back on the road when something goes wrong mid-ride. It’s not our usual curriculum, but it’ll be hands-on and well worth attending.

Popsicle Ride – Sunday, immediately after the maintenance class
Mia and Thomas will lead a casual, social ride to cap off the weekend. If you joined us for the Ice Cream Ride, you know what to expect—good vibes and frozen treats.
Orienteering Challenge – Saturday, August 16, 10am at Dix Park
Jeff and Debra will host a beginner-friendly navigation challenge starting at the gazebo on Umstead Drive, across from the dog park. No experience is necessary—we’ll provide maps, compasses, and a quick tutorial before sending you off to explore Dix Park. Sign up here.
Bike Academy – Coming Soon
Our six-week Bike Academy program, led by Brit Cava and organized by Greenway Gear Collective volunteers, is just around the corner. This round is full, but future sessions will open up soon. It’s an opportunity to build confidence, comfort, and connection while learning how to "do Raleigh" by bike.
